
Manager, Wildlife Nutrition Center
- Singapore
- Permanent
- Full-time
- Manage daily operations including ordering, receiving, storing, preparing, and distributing animal diets.
- Ensure compliance with hygiene, safety, and regulatory standards (e.g., HACCP, AVS).
- Reviewing and implementing work procedures to improved productivity by using mechanisation and automation.
- Work with veterinarians, curators, and the Scientific Programmes team to refine and implement evidence-based diets.
- Work with curators on methods of feeding and food presentation to encourage natural feeding behaviours and food consumption
- Support nutrition-related research and contribute to MWG's role as a living laboratory.
- To oversee drafting of the tender specifications of animal feeds, and work with sustainability, legal and finance department to draft contract clauses.
- To work with procurement department and use online portal (SESAMi) to perform tender exercise.
- To be responsible for managing suppliers and contractors to ensure the compliance and fulfilment of the contract.
- To assist Senior Curator in preparing and planning the annual animal feed budget.
- To ensure economically and environmentally sustainable sourcing of animal feed.
